sql >> Database teknologi >  >> RDS >> Oracle

Gruppér efter ID undtagen NULL-posterne

Den enkleste metode er sandsynligvis union all :

select id, sum(value), min(data)
from t
where id is not null
group by id
union all
select id, value, data
from t
where id is null;



  1. Er det muligt at udføre en tekstfil fra SQL-forespørgsel?

  2. Brug af et SQL-resultat i en foreach loop

  3. At finde den spændende skov (MED RECURSIVE, PostgreSQL 9.5)

  4. SQL-forespørgsel til at oversætte en liste over tal, der matches mod flere intervaller, til en liste med værdier